Dorohusk [dɔˈrɔxusk] (Ukrainian: Дорогуськ, Dorohus’k) is a village in Chełm County, Lublin Voivodeship, in eastern Poland, close to the border with Ukraine.[1] It is the seat of the gmina (administrative district) called Gmina Dorohusk. It lies approximately 24 kilometres (15 mi) east of Chełm and 88 km (55 mi) east of the regional capital Lublin.

The village has a population of 517.
